  • 5) What is the main difficulty in learning this language and what can help the process of learning?

    Learning German language is challenging due to its complex grammar, incl. cases, gendered nouns and special word orders, long words and unfamiliar pronunciation. However, its logical structure and shared roots with English can make it easier ( similar words) with consistent practice. To learn German and all other languages can be very helpful to listen to German talking people, if you practice talking and if you watch tv or movies with subtitles.
